Timeline: 2011-2012
As the Plant Engineer-Operations at Max Power Ltd. in Ghorashal, Narsingdi, Bangladesh, I was primarily responsible for the day-to-day operations and supervisory control of the 78.5 MW gas-turbine based power plant through a SCADA platform.
In this role, I coordinated with the maintenance team for scheduled maintenance and development works. I have performed regular safety inspections on 4 x GE TM2500 aero-derivative gas turbine (Trailer Mounted) gen-sets, ancillary switchgear equipment, 100/133MVA power transformer, and a 11/230KVA grid-tied substation.
I also worked closely with the management team at the headquarters in Dhaka. I reported on daily power generation, weekly forecast, performance monitoring and liaised with various government organizations, partners, stakeholders and local contractors. During my regular duty, I constantly liaised with key government authorities, like National Load Dispatch Center (NLDC) and Bangladesh Power Development Board (BPDB) for the smooth operation of the generating plant.
Timeline: 2010
My first professional assignment was back in 2010, with Summit Power Ltd. at their 33MW Rupganj Power Plant in Narayanganj, Bangladesh. I worked as a Trainee Engineer, and performed regular operational procedures on 4 x Wartsila W20V34SG, natural-gas-fired gensets, using a SCADA interface. I have contributed in reporting daily power generation, and performed regular safety inspections under the supervision of senior engineers. It was a great opportunity to have hands-on-experience on the gensets, protective switchgears and the grid-tied substation.
